Nestled in the Vikarabad district of Telangana, Ananthagiri Hills is one of the most picturesque and serene destinations in South India. Located about 80 kilometers from Hyderabad, this charming hill station offers the perfect weekend retreat for families, solo travelers, couples, and adventure seekers alike.

A Quick Introduction
Ananthagiri Hills is not just a scenic location; it is a blend of natural beauty, spirituality, and history. Covered with dense forests and rolling hills, the area is considered one of the oldest inhabited places in Telangana. The region is dotted with ancient caves, medieval temples, and scenic viewpoints that make it ideal for both exploration and relaxation.

Things to Do in Ananthagiri Hills

Trekking
The forest trails in Ananthagiri are popular for beginner and intermediate-level trekking. Walk under the canopy of lush green trees, spot birds, and enjoy the fresh mountain air. Two major trails lead you through the forest—one from the Anantha Padmanabha Swamy Temple and the other near the viewpoint area.

Visit Kotepally Reshttps://g.co/kgs/MHFrmAFervoir
Located a short drive from Ananthagiri, this scenic reservoir is famous for kayaking and nature photography. The calm waters reflect the blue sky and surrounding greenery, making it a peaceful detour.

Temples & Spiritual Spots
One of the highlights is the Sri Anantha Padmanabha Swamy Temple, an ancient temple dedicated to Lord Vishnu. Not only is it spiritually enriching, but its location amidst greenery makes it worth visiting. There are small stalls outside selling local snacks and fruits like guavas and tamarind—perfect after a hike or temple visit.

Food & Local Flavours
While Ananthagiri doesn’t have fancy restaurants, most camping sites offer simple and tasty vegetarian meals, often in a buffet setup. You’ll find traditional rice dishes, curries, dal, and local snacks. Don’t miss trying the local fruits sold by nearby vendors.

Best Time to Visit
The ideal time to visit Ananthagiri Hills is between October and February. The weather is cool, the forest is green and fresh after the monsoon, and it’s perfect for outdoor activities like camping, trekking, and sightseeing.

How to Reach
– By Road: About 2–2.5 hours’ drive from Hyderabad via Vikarabad Road 
– By Train: Trains run from Hyderabad to Vikarabad station, which is just 6–7 km from Ananthagiri 
– By Bus: TSRTC buses are available from Hyderabad to Vikarabad 

Tips Before You Go
– Carry a light jacket or hoodie, even during warmer months—nights can get chilly 
– Wear comfortable shoes for trekking 
– Book your campsite in advance during weekends and holidays 
– Mobile networks may be weak inside forest areas—inform your family before arriving 
– Bring power banks, flashlight, and personal toiletries
